Program Curriculum
Course Structure
- EDFN 5950 - Methods of Research (3 credits) or
- READ 5950 - Action Research in Reading Education (3 credit hours)
- READ 5190 - Linguistics of Reading (3 credits)
- READ 5241 - Practicum (1-3 credits)
- READ 5027 - Diagnostic and Remedial Procedures in Reading (3 credits)
- READ 5120 - Teaching Reading (3 credits)
- READ 5210 - Psychology of Reading (3 credits)
- READ 5231 - Advanced Diagnostic Procedures (3 credits)
- READ 5750 - Literacy Instruction in Linguistically Diverse Classroom (3 credits)

Admission Requirements
Academic Requirements
You need the following GPA score:
Applicants for graduate programs must have the equivalent of a bachelor\xe2\x80\x99s degree with a minimum GPA equivalent to 3 on a US 4.0 grading scale. Admitted applicants typically have an undergraduate GPA of or better on a 4.0 scale. No exam grade should be lower than 4.5 (European grade scale) or D (American grade scale).
Your GPA (Grade Point Average) is calculated using the grades that you received in each course, and is determined by the points assigned to each grade (e.g. for the US grading scale from A-F).
- three (3) letters of recommendation (at least one from a principal or other individual who serves in a supervisory role)
- a current r\xc3\xa9sum\xc3\xa9; and
- a copy of current teaching license.
